Edan's first original track with studio partner Carlo Del reached #9 on the
Balance Record Pool chart, regarded as one of the industry's most influential
charts comprised from some of the leading djs.
"Binary Opposition," a mixed CD a couple of years old now, was voted runner up in the URB Magazine 2001 mixtape contest. As a promoter, Edan began booking and djing his own events to perpetuate the music and artists he appreciated. After forming 4twenty4 Productions in the spring of '96--two years after he started Djing--Edan was the driving force behind the highly successful CLEAR parties. Edan later teamed up with the founder of the DC rave scene--Catastrophic--and together they organized one of DC’s biggest events to date, Decadence. Decadence showcased some of dance music's finest artists, including Derrick May, Kevin Saunderson, Junior Sanchez, David Alverado, Julius Papp, Roy Davis Jr., Pete “The Shaker” Bones, Taj, Craze, Usual Suspects, Bailey, Edan, DJ Hope and Carlo, among others.
